Isolated toughness is a crucial parameter considered in network security which characterizes the vulnerability of the network from the perspective of graph topology. I’(G) is the unique variant of isolated toughness which was introduced in 2001. This work investigates the correlation of I’(G) and the existence of fractional factor. It is proved that a graph G with δ(G) ≥ k admits fraction k-factor if I’(G) > 2k − 1, where k ≥ 2 is an integer. A counterexample is presented to show the sharpness of I’(G) bound.
